Here is my early impression of the U4s after a few hours of listening.
Let me start by saying that my IEM arsenal is very limited and so is my audiophile lingo.
I have not had any experience with any other universal IEMs that are in the realm of the U4s or greater. As such I am not able to provide an objective apples to apples comparison.
For past ten years I’ve been daily driving a pair of CIEMs from 64 Audio, their V3s, a very neutral sound signature. The other IEMs I have are two pairs of wireless buds, Beoplay EX, and Sennheiser Momentum TWS 2.
Here we go…
Source - Sony WM1AM2
Cables used - stock cable & Effect Audio Eros S
Apex Module - M15
Tips - medium foams that came with the U4s. Personally I don’t like the feel of silicone tips in my ears.
Bass - the mid-bass and sub-bass always stands out, very detailed to my ears. Great depth, punch and slam.
Mids - the mids are recessed when compared to my all BA V3s. However the detail retrieval and clarity in the mids on the U4s are definitely superior and very satisfying. Vocals actually sounded clearer with the U4s than my V3s.
Treble - this is my first true experience with the Tia driver and to my ears the treble is smooth and airy. I did demo the Tia Fourte several years ago for all of 20 minutes and at that time I thought the treble on the Fourte was a bit too bright for my ears.
Soundstage - U4s soundstage felt deep to me. And using the Eros S cable gave it a fuller and wider soundstage compared to the stock cable.
Fit/Comfort - my opinion is that CIEMs will always be superior to universals. When using my V3s I sometimes would forget that I have them in because of how comfortable they are. That being said the U4s are still a very comfortable, but I am aware at all times that I have something in my ears.
Loudness - I find myself having to raise the volume on my DAP when using the U4s compared to my V3s. But I attribute that to the insertion depth of customs vs. universals.
To sum it up I think the U4s are very fun, engaging, dynamic. I threw music across all genres at the U4s and I am very satisfied with what I heard. Definitely a keeper for me.
